the eight life functions/processes are
regulation
respiration
reproduction
locomotion
nutrition
excretion
circulation
synthesis
A good way to remember them is to use a mnemonic device.
for example,
Remember Re Read Long Novels Every Cheery Sunday
regulation, respiration, reproduction, locomotion, nutrition, excretion, circulation, synthesis

Most of the energy for life processes originally comes from the sun. Through the process of photosynthesis, plants and other autotrophic organisms convert sunlight into chemical energy that is then used by heterotrophic organisms for their own life processes.
